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Station Facilities at Ince & Elton (Cheshire)

Ince & Elton (Cheshire) station offers the basic necessities for commuters and travelers, ensuring a straightforward and hassle-free experience. However, it's important to highlight that the station does not have a ticket office or machines for purchasing or collecting tickets. Travelers are encouraged to purchase their tickets online in advance.

Accessibility is a partial focus at the station. There is step-free access to certain parts, including level access from the car park to the Helsby platform and a safe foot crossing to the Ellesmere Port platform. For those requiring assistance, the conductor can aid upon train arrival; no booking is necessary though it's appreciated. Unfortunately, there are no waiting rooms, accessible toilets, or refreshment facilities on-site. Parking is available with 10 free spaces, ensuring convenience for drivers.

Onward Travel Options

Though modest in its offerings, Ince & Elton (Cheshire) connects to various modes of transport. Rail replacement services are conveniently located at the Station Road stops, ensuring easy transitions between train and bus should the need arise. Taxis can be arranged through local services, and the Northern Railway cab4you service provides further support for getting around. While bicycle hire isn't available directly at the station, local options exist for this eco-friendly transport method.

Facilities and Amenities at Whitechapel Station

Whitechapel Station might not boast a ticket office, but ticket machines are available for convenience. Travellers can easily collect their tickets from these machines although they might not be accessible for everyone as the station still lacks accessible ticket machines. Step-free access throughout the station ensures that individuals with mobility issues can comfortably navigate the premises. However, it's worth noting that although Wi-Fi and payphones are unavailable, smartcard validators and induction loops are in place for added convenience.

For those in need of information or assistance, help points are strategically located within the station. Enthusiasts travelling on national rail services can request assistance through the Passenger Assist service, a thoughtful provision for those requiring extra support. Although seating areas are available, Whitechapel unfortunately does not offer wa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, or bicycle storage. Nevertheless, there are baby changing facilities, a thoughtful addition for those travelling with infants.
